|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Norwalk Studio Apartments | $2,436 | $1,495 | $2,867 |
| Norwalk 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,876 | $1,018 | $4,372 |
| Norwalk 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,698 | $1,800 | $6,392 |
| Norwalk 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,299 | $1,976 | $6,322 |
| Norwalk 4 Bedroom Apartments | $6,300 | $3,700 | $8,900 |

Currently the most affordable Studio in Norwalk is at Iron Works Sono listed at $1,913.
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Norwalk is $2,436.
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Norwalk is a 888 square feet unit starting from $1,913 at Iron Works Sono.
The average size for a Studio rental in Norwalk is currently 561 sq ft.
